LINCOLN, Neb. (KLKN) – A man was arrested early Wednesday morning after a robbery in north Lincoln, police say.

Around 12:30 a.m., an officer was waved down by a man who reported being robbed near North 27th and W streets.

The victim said he was approached by a man, later identified as 25-year-old Zavion Zaire Jermaine Simmons.

Simmons was “holding something in his hand,” causing the victim to fear for his safety, according to LPD.

The man took several items from the victim before leaving the area.

About an hour later, officers found Simmons near North 27th and Holdrege streets and took him into custody.

Simmons was arrested on suspicion of robbery.
